Deck/Cargo › Inert Gas System › Deck Water Seal
Issued 19 March 2017
Resolved
CODE:1899 CITE: 74SOLAS (2014 CONS. ED.)II-2/5.5.3.2 ACTION: 60AC
THE INERT GAS SYSTEM REFERRED TO IN PARAGRAPH 5.5.3.1 SHALL BE DESIGNED, CONSTRUCTED AND TESTED IN ACCORDANCE W/ THE FSS CODE. FSS CODE 15/2.2.3.1.2 THE FIRST NON-RETURN DEVICE SHALL BE A DECK SEAL OF THE WET, SEMI-WET, OR DRY TYPE OR A DOUBLE BLOCK AND BLEED ARRANGMENT. THE DECK SEAL HAS A HOLE LEAKING WATER. 60ac
Condition: Improper/Lack of Maintenance
Action required: 701 - Prior to carriage of passengers/cargo
Resolved 20 March 2017
Resolution: The deck seal hole was temp repaired by vessel's crew prior to ABS attendance. Crew bolted steel plate to inside of deck seal and covered w/ balzona. Deck seal was generally examined, tightness tested, and considered satisfactory. Perm repairs by 30JUL17.

Pollution Prevention/Response › Prevention Equipment › Oily Water Separator (15 ppm)
Issued 19 March 2017
Resolved
CODE: 1730 CITE: 74SOLAS (2014 CONS. ED.)I/11 ACTION: 40AC
THE CONDITION OF THE SHIP AND ITS EQUIPMENT SHALL BE MAINTAINED TO CONFORM W/ THE PROVISIONS OF THE PRESENT REGULATIONS TO ENSURE THAT THE SHIP IN ALL RESPECTS WILL REMAIN FIT TO PROCEED TO SEA W/O DANGER TO THE SHIP OR PERSONS ONBOARD. THE OWS HAS SOFT PATCHES ON THE VENT AND DRAIN LINE. 40ac
Condition: Improper/Lack of Maintenance
Action required: 40 - Rectify deficiencies prior to next US port after sailing foreign
Resolved 20 March 2017
Resolution: OWS soft patches were permanently repaired by vessel's crew prior to ABS attendance. Crew replaced soft patches w/ new materials. OWS was examined, operationally tested, and considered satisfactory by surveyor.
